Low-level Laser Therapy or Photobiomodulation in Dentistry

Central Ohio Periodontics

Low-level laser therapy (LLLT) or photobiomodulation is the use of low-level lasers to treat wounds, soft tissue injuries, and pain management. This is a form of light therapy that uses nonionizing forms of laser or light emitting diodes at levels of less than 500 milliwatts, 35 joules/sq cm, or 600-1300 nanometers. It is a nonthermal reaction that triggers endogenous chromosphores to stimulate reactions that changes biological processes, such as promoting would healing and tissue regeneration,

Treatment of Failing Dental Implants with LAPIP

Central Ohio Periodontics

At this time, a consistently effective and predictable treatment approach or guideline for failing dental implants due to peri-implantitis has not been developed. Laser Assisted Peri-Implantitis Procedure (LAPIP) is being used for failing and ailing implants, using the similar minimally invasive protocol of Laser Assisted New Attachment Procedure (LANAP) for periodontitis, which is a FDA-cleared soft tissue laser procedure utilizing the Periolase MVP-7.
